|
Customer Notes Receivable (Tables)
|12 Months Ended
Dec. 31, 2024
|Receivables [Abstract]
|Schedule of Fair Values of Notes Receivable and Corresponding Carrying Amounts
|The following table presents the detail of customer notes receivable as recorded in the Consolidated Balance Sheets and the corresponding fair values:
The following tables present additional information related to our customer notes receivable.
|Schedule of Changes in the Allowance For Credit Losses
|The following table presents
the changes in the allowance for credit losses recorded against accounts receivable—trade, net in the Consolidated Balance Sheets:
The following table presents the changes in the allowance for credit losses recorded against accounts receivable—other, net in the Consolidated Balance Sheets:
The following table presents the changes in the allowance for credit losses related to customer notes receivable as recorded in other current assets and customer notes receivable, net in the Consolidated Balance Sheets:
(1) For the years ended December 31, 2024 and 2023, the provision for current expected credit losses related to customer notes receivable was 2% and 4%, respectively, of total operating expense.
|Schedule of Financing Receivable, Past Due
|The following table presents the aging of the amortized cost of customer notes receivable:
(1) As of December 31, 2024 and 2023, the total amount past due as a percent of gross customer notes receivable was 9% and 7%, respectively.
|Schedule of Financing Receivable Amortized Cost of Customer Notes Receivable
|The following table presents the amortized cost by origination year of our customer notes receivable based on payment activity:
(1) A nonperforming loan is a loan in which the customer is in default and has not made any scheduled principal or interest payments for 181 days or more.
|X
- Definition
+ References
Tabular disclosure of allowance for credit loss on accounts receivable.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Tabular disclosure of financing receivables by credit quality indicator. The credit quality indicator is a statistic about the credit quality of financing receivables. Examples include, but not limited to, consumer credit risk scores, credit-rating-agency ratings, an entity's internal credit risk grades, loan-to-value ratios, collateral, collection experience and other internal metrics.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/otherTransitionRef
|X
- Definition
+ References
Tabular disclosure of aging analysis for financing receivable.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/otherTransitionRef
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Tabular disclosure of the various types of trade accounts and notes receivable and for each the gross carrying value, allowance, and net carrying value as of the balance sheet date. Presentation is categorized by current, noncurrent and unclassified receivables.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ef